Output 610de5aac933599b4abf3eb97703c7b36dfd968a90e7ea135930e22c09dbe21e:0

value
18146
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b8bb07d691d55a5f7bad0e2ebc7e5371ebc2340808341599704f8b21347f8a6e
address
bc1phzas045364d977adpchtcljnw84uydqgpq6ptxtsf79jzdrl3fhqpva4r7
transaction
610de5aac933599b4abf3eb97703c7b36dfd968a90e7ea135930e22c09dbe21e
confirmations
111729
spent
true